![]() The razor clam population in this area is much denser than any other area in the state. The 18 mile stretch of Clatsop beaches account for 90% of Oregon’s razor clam harvest. ![]() Razor clams have the ability of digging up to a foot per minute and have been found more than four feet deep in the sand. Habitat: Razor clams are found in stable, sandy, surf-swept beaches of the open coast and some coastal bays. Features: This clam has a long, narrow, thin shell with a smooth brown coating.
